Transaction 05c71511fcfa37418b1f2f25efc57333798e2fd53a8dd57e9db0bfd172cbaba4

1 Input
2 Outputs
  • 05c71511fcfa37418b1f2f25efc57333798e2fd53a8dd57e9db0bfd172cbaba4:0
  • value  3010099
    address  124EPLuMZRByYJH9CoGqWukFs7RJWyvybu
  • 05c71511fcfa37418b1f2f25efc57333798e2fd53a8dd57e9db0bfd172cbaba4:1
  • value  186956076
    address  15d68o2MBYH29HNziMCDNP2ZnGJqnn4VDa